我有一个WordPress网站,这不是我做的,我需要做的只是远程连接到它的数据库,并从它的数据库查询一些结果。关键是我对wordpress一无所知,我看到数据库信息写在wp-config.php文件中,当我打开它时,有用户名和密码,但主机名是这样的:
define('db_host','localhost');
我觉得有点好奇。该网站使用godaddy的cpanel x,当我登录并打开phpmyadmin时,它在数据库服务器部分下有这些信息:
服务器:通过unix套接字的本地主机
所以,我真的不知道如何远程连接到数据库并查询东西,因为host name说的是localhost。我习惯使用asp.net mvc,在这里我指定主机名为数据库服务器的实际服务器ip或主机名。你知道我该怎么做吗?

最佳答案

您可以使用command line来完成此操作。

GRANT ALL ON wpdb.* TO wpuser@`192.168.2.25` IDENTIFIED BY `Pa55w0rd!`;

查看here了解详细教程。

关于php - 如何远程连接到WordPress数据库?,我们在Stack Overflow上找到一个类似的问题:https://stackoverflow.com/questions/26063838/

10-14 12:56
查看更多